Pg_QoS v1.0.0 stable release is out!

We are pleased to announce the first stable release of Pg_QoS, a PostgreSQL extension that provides Quality of Service (QoS) style resource governance for sessions and queries.

🔹 Project overview

Enforce per-role and per-database limits via ALTER ROLE/DATABASE SET qos.*

  • Limit CPU usage by binding the backend to N CPU cores (Linux only); planner integration ensures parallel workers stay within that cap
  • Track and cap concurrent transactions and statements (SELECT/UPDATE/DELETE/INSERT)
  • Limit work_mem per session
  • Fast, reliable cache invalidation across sessions (no reconnect) using a shared epoch mechanism

This makes it easier to ensure fair resource allocation across different workloads running on the same PostgreSQL instance.

🔹 Requirements

  • PostgreSQL 15 or newer (officially supported)
  • Build toolchain and server headers (pg_config must be available)
  • Linux for CPU limiting

🔹 Packages

Native packages are now available for the following distributions:

  • Debian 13 (Trixie)
  • Ubuntu 24.04 (Noble Numbat)
  • Red Hat Enterprise Linux (RHEL) 10
  • AlmaLinux 10
  • CentOS Stream 10

Packages can be found in the repository releases section and cover all PostgreSQL versions supported by Pg_QoS (15 and newer).
